GlobalLogic India (Noida, Hyderabad, Pune, Bengaluru) interviews focus on client-delivery readiness: expect coding in your primary language, system design relevant to the client vertical (automotive, healthcare, fintech), and strong communication skills.
About GlobalLogic
GlobalLogic (Hitachi-acquired 2021) is a product engineering services company with major India centres in Noida, Bengaluru, Hyderabad, and Pune. Builds software products for global tech, automotive, and media companies.
Application via GlobalLogic careers portal or recruiter outreach
HR phone screen: background, notice period, and salary expectation (20-30 min)
Technical round 1: coding and DSA with a GlobalLogic engineer
Technical round 2 or system design: architecture and domain questions
Client interview (if applicable) and final HR offer round
Round 1 - HR Screen (20-30 min)
Notice period, current compensation, role expectations, and basic technical background check.
Round 2 - Technical Interview 1 (60 min)
Coding problem in your language of choice covering arrays, strings, or trees, plus questions on OOP, design patterns, and your recent project.
Round 3 - Technical Interview 2 or System Design (60 min)
For 3+ years of experience, a system design scenario tied to the vertical. For freshers, a second coding or debugging exercise.
Round 4 - Client or Manager Round (45 min)
Communication-heavy discussion where the client or delivery manager evaluates your domain fit, availability, and problem-solving approach.
